Ingredients :
- {Pfannekuchen Batter}:
- 2 Eggs
- 2/3 cup (180 ml) Flour
- 2/3 cup (180 ml) Milk
- 1/4 tsp Vanilla extract or oil
- 1 dash Salt
- to taste Powdered sugar to sprinkle over pancakes
- {Homemade Apple Sauce}:
- 2 Apples
- 1 Tbsp Honey
- 1 Tbsp Sugar
Method :
- To make homemade apple sauce, add peeled and chopped apple to a small pot with 1 Tbsp each of honey, sugar and water. Simmer for 5 minutes until soft. Mash or process into a paste.
- Get your ingredients ready. Whisk the eggs.
- Add milk, vanilla, and flour to the eggs. Mix will until fairly smooth. It should be a pretty runny batter.
- On medium heat, heat a little vegetable oil or butter in a large frying pan. Add two large ladlefuls (about half the batter). Lift and rotate pan to spread out batter.
- Rotate pan until batter covers the entire thing.
- Let first side cook for a few minutes until you see little bubbles in the Pfannekuchen and the bottom side has started to slightly brown.
- Flip crepe to the other side and cook a couple more minutes until golden. Remove Pfannekuchen to a plate and cook remaining batter.
- Serve finished Pfannekuchen with apple sauce and powdered sugar.
- Before eating, spread the apple sauce on your Pfannekuchen.
- Dust with as much powdered sugar as you like. Eat as-is or roll it up!
